PAPERS PUBLISHED BY W. O. ATWATER BETWEEN
JULY 1, 1888, AND JUNE 30, 1889.

[[strikethrough]] A.  As director of Storrs (Connecticut) Agricultural Experiment Station: [[/strikethrough]]

1. FIRST ANNUAL REPORT OF THE STORRS SCHOOL AGRICULTURAL EXPERIMENT STATION, Storrs, Connecticut, 1888 (pp. 104). 
[[strikethrough]] B. As director of the Office of Experiment Stations of the United States Department of Agriculture: [[/strikethrough]]

2.  REPORT OF THE DIRECTOR OF THE OFFICE OF EXPERIMENT STATIONS (pp. 537-558, Report of the U.S. Commissioner of Agriculture, 1888).

3.  ORGANIZATION OF THE AGRICULTURAL EXPERIMENT STATIONS IN THE UNITED STATES. February, 1889.  Experiment Station Bulletin No. 1, United States Department of Agriculture, Office of Experiment Stations (pp. 82).

4.  THE WHAT AND WHY OF AGRICULTURAL EXPERIMENT STATIONS. June, 1889.  Farmers' Bulletin No.1, United States Department of Agriculture, Office of Experiment Stations (pp. 16).

5.  CO-OPERATIVE FIELD EXPERIMENTS WITH FERTILIZERS, March, 1889.  Circular No. 7, United States Department of Agriculture, Office of Experiment Stations (pp. 39).
